血清同型半胱氨酸、叶酸及维生素b12水平与儿童癫痫认知功能障碍的关系
Association of Serum Homocysteine, Folic Acid and Vitamin B12 Levels with Cognitive Dysfunction in Children with Epilepsy

| 摘要 |
【摘要】探讨血清同型半光胺酸(Hcy)、叶酸及维生素b12水平与儿童癫痫认知功能障碍的关系。方法 本研究选择2021年1月-2023年1月100例儿童癫痫患者为观察对象,采用韦氏儿童智力量表(C-WISC)评估患儿认知功能,设为认知功能障碍组以及对照组,比较两组患儿一般资料以及血清Hcy、叶酸、维生素b12水平,并分析血清指标与C-WISC评分的相关性。结果 100例癫痫患儿发生认知功能障碍24例;认知功能障碍组病程、抗癫痫药物种类显著高于对照组,发病年龄显著低于对照组,(P<0.05),两组性别、年龄差异无统计学意义(P>0.05);认知功能障碍组血清Hcy水平高于对照组,叶酸、维生素b12水平低于对照组,(P<0.05);C-WISC评分与Hcy水平呈负相关,与叶酸、维生素b12水平呈正相关。结论 儿童癫痫患者认知功能障碍发生率较高,可能与Hcy水平较高有关,应积极检测Hcy 水平,补充叶酸、维生素b12进行预防。

| Abstract |
[Abstract] Objective To investigate the relationship between serum homocysteine (Hcy), folic acid and vitamin B12 levels and cognitive dysfunction in children with epilepsy. Methods In this study, 100 pediatric epilepsy patients from January 2021 to January 2023 were selected for observation. The children were assessed for cognitive function using the Wechsler Intelligence Scale for Children (C-WISC) and were set up as a cognitive dysfunction group as well as a control group. The general data and serum Hcy, folic acid and vitamin B12 levels of the children in the two groups were compared. The correlation between serum indicators and C-WISC scores was also analyzed. Results Cognitive dysfunction occurred in 24 of 100 children with epilepsy; the duration of disease and type of antiepileptic drugs were significantly higher in the cognitive dysfunction group than in the control group, and the age of onset was significantly lower than in the control group (P<0.05). The differences in gender and age between the two groups were not statistically significant (P>0.05). Serum Hcy levels were higher in the cognitive impairment group than in the control group, and folic acid and vitamin b12 levels were lower than in the control group (P<0.05). C-WISC scores were negatively correlated with Hcy levels and positively correlated with folic acid and vitamin b12 levels. Conclusion The higher incidence of cognitive dysfunction in children with epilepsy may be related to higher Hcy levels and should be prevented by active testing of Hcy levels and supplementation with folic acid and vitamin B12.
